Noticias Actualizadas de New Hampshire: 29 de abril

Hoy en ¿Qué hay de nuevo, New Hampshire? te contamos que hay 82 casos nuevos de COVID-19 en el estado, tres nuevas hospitalizaciones pero ningún fallecimiento por tercer día consecutivo a causa del virus. 

Se forma un panel para decidir cómo se van a llevar a cabo las elecciones con seguridad en medio de la emergencia sanitaria. 

Por falta de fondos, uno de los tres centros de visitas familiares está cerrando sus servicios para familias de NH en el Upper Valley. 

La biblioteca pública de Portsmouth empieza un diario digital para recopilar anécdotas de pandemia de la comunidad.
